"""Live-context exclusion for the model-facing recall tool. After a compaction the summary is a cache over the originals, not their replacement — recall is the re-derivation path back into them. Scoping it: - ``get_compaction_checkpoint`` reads the latest persisted marker's watermark (distinct from ``get_compaction_watermark``, which computes what a NEW compaction would use). - ``search_history(exclude_ws_id=…, exclude_after=…)`` drops the excluded workstream's rows ABOVE the boundary — the live segment already in the model's context — while rows at or below it (the summarized-away past) stay searchable. ``exclude_after=None`` excludes the whole workstream: never compacted means everything is live. - ``_exec_recall`` passes its own workstream with a boundary read fresh at execution time, and labels own-conversation hits so the model knows it is re-reading its compacted past. - The exclusion composes with the #745 tenancy scope, and the resume nudge teaches the model the path exists. Other workstreams are untouched — recall remains the cross-conversation search tool. The /history command deliberately has no exclusion: a human browsing history has no "context" to duplicate.
